What Is Coenzyme Q10?
What is coenzyme Q10?
Coenzyme Q10 also known as CoQ10 is a natural fat-soluble compound that is synthesised in every living cell of the human body. Coenzyme Q10 is known by other names such as Q10, Vitamin Q10, Ubiquinone and Ubidecarenone.
Coenzyme Q10 plays a major role in cellular energy production by breaking down carbohydrates and fats into cellular energy known as Adenosine Triphosphate (ATP). It also improves immune function.
These enzymes are found in bacteria, plants, animals and also in humans. While low amounts of CoQ10 is found in lungs, larger quantities are found in heart, liver, pancreas and kidneys. However, amounts of these coenzymes in the body decreases with age.

In conditions such as Congestive Heart Failure levels of CoQ10 fall. Heart fails to pump enough blood for the rest of the body. It will result in pooling of blood in lungs and legs and shortness of breath. Patients with severe heart failure were found with lower myocardial CoQ10 than patients with milder heart failure.
Several clinical studies have shown that these coenzyme supplements can help reduce fluid retention in the lungs, thereby making breathing easier. This results in increased exercise capacity in such patients. It also decreases the swelling in the lungs.
A clinical study done for one to three months on patients with congestive heart failure had showed improvements in some cardiac function measures. Subjects were given a number of intervention trials of 100-300 mg/day of coenzyme Q10 in addition with conventional medical drugs. However, few researches did not find any significant improvement in left ventricular ejection fraction or exercise performance in such patients.
However, the results are not conclusive as few studies have shown nil effect.

    Cardiac output is the amount of blood the heart pumps out the rest of the body per minute. Though the amount may change due to the demands placed on the body, resting cardiac output is 5 L/min. Cardiac output is determined by the product of stroke volume, quantity of blood ejected from the ventricles at each contraction, and heart rate.4 Heart failure occurs due to any disease or condition that does not allow the heart to maintain the proper cardiac output to match the body’s demands. Though there are many ways to classify heart failure, the best way to classify it in terms of physiology is compensated vs. decompensated. Compensated heart failure occurs when the body tries to maintain homeostasis through multiple physiological mechanisms. Tachycardia of the heart, even when stress is minimal or at rest, is the autonomic nervous system’s way of trying to increase heart rate to increase cardiac output.4 There is constriction of the veins to increase blood pressure and return more blood to the heart so it can have an increased stroke volume. There is also vasoconstriction of the arteries and redirected blood flow to vital organs as well. The kidneys will also retain fluid and sodium, which will lead to a further increase in blood pressure. All the extra work being done by the heart will cause hypertrophy of the myocardium causing the heart to require more energy to pump but also decreasing the contractility of the heart, thus decreasing stroke volume. This will make the heart have to work harder still and cause it to extract more oxygen from the oxygenated blood it receives due to its increase need for energy to support its size and workload.4 In decompensated heart failure, the heart fails to supply the kidneys the amount of oxygenated blood they require to function normally.
